About Mohpada

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Mohpada village is 523428. Mohpada village is located in Dharampur taluka of Valsad district in Gujarat, India. It is situated 45km away from sub-district headquarter Dharampur (tehsildar office) and 75km away from district headquarter Valsad. As per 2009 stats, Moti Korval is the gram panchayat of Mohpada village.

The total geographical area of village is 428.78 hectares. Mohpada has a total population of 773 peoples, out of which male population is 403 while female population is 370. Literacy rate of mohpada village is 31.69% out of which 34.74% males and 28.38% females are literate. There are about 128 houses in mohpada village. Pincode of mohpada village locality is 396065.

Dharampur is nearest town to mohpada for all major economic activities, which is approximately 45km away.
